Transaction 57dbf66d7963625c853cc4b07136eddb4b74f76ef5d61cd486389acf01ccb141

3 Input
2 Outputs
  • 57dbf66d7963625c853cc4b07136eddb4b74f76ef5d61cd486389acf01ccb141:0
  • value  10000000
    address  1EoVcj7zvnft4vwB4HCLU7ir8TGrLyMLrS
  • 57dbf66d7963625c853cc4b07136eddb4b74f76ef5d61cd486389acf01ccb141:1
  • value  1625080
    address  3Dp7etmmytDUUCQJ1KGkFN6p99S5ebEzpN